Fatory discipline in the Industrial Revolution?

Factory discipline during the Industrial Revolution was characterized by strict rules, long working hours, and harsh punishments for infractions. Workers were expected to follow a regimented schedule and adhere to the authority of the factory owners and managers. This discipline was necessary to maintain productivity and control a large workforce, but it also resulted in exploitation and poor working conditions for many factory workers.

How did industrialization revolution affect women and children?

The Industrial Revolution led to large numbers of women and children working in factories. They often performed dangerous work for low pay, as did adult male factory workers.


What innovations led to the industrial revolution?

What led to the industrial revolution is the invention of machines that do the work of hand tools, the use of steam, the adoption of the factory system, and later of other kinds of power, in place of the muscles of humans and of animals. industrial-revolution
